He also said that the EBRD supported around 100 companies a year through technical aid, co-financing etc.
Bojana Vukosavljevic, the principal manager of the bank’s Small Enterprise Council program, explains that the program is financed by donors as part of the EBRD’s non-profit operations.
– Since 2001, when we started operating in Serbia, we have donated EUR 18.5 million of aid to enterprises. What we’re trying to achieve through this program is to improve the sector of small and medium companies and raise it to another level, so as to encourage companies to invest in their operations and to improve and strengthen their internal operations before making an investment – she explained.
Programs relating to strategy, marketing, improving the quality system, human resources, everything that an SME needs to go forward and become stronger, must be supported by the EBRD, as she said. – The aid is provided by local or foreign advisors. It all depends on the size and the needs of the company – Vukosavljevic said.
